Frequently Asked Questions about Lexington

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lexington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lexington ranges from $702 to $2,200 with an average monthly rent of $1,452.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lexington c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lexington range from $1,100 to $2,335.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,616.

How expensive are Lexington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 22 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Lexington on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,225 to $2,540 - averaging $1,930 for the location.
